The Power of Fire in Music

Fire has long been a symbol of transformation, destruction, and renewal across various cultures. In the realm of music, it serves as a potent metaphor for the intense emotions and experiences that artists convey through their work. NERVOSA’s latest single, “Kill The Silence,” encapsulates this symbolism, using fire to represent not just destruction but also the purification and triumph that follow. The accompanying video is a visual feast that reinforces this theme, inviting viewers to reflect on their own struggles and the strength found in overcoming them.

Fire as a Catalyst for Change

In the context of NERVOSA’s music, fire embodies the fierce energy that drives their sound and message. Guitarist Prika emphasizes that the imagery of fire aligns perfectly with the song’s narrative, which encourages listeners to confront their pain and realize they are not alone in their battles. This connection between fire and personal renewal resonates deeply, as it mirrors the band’s journey through the heavy metal landscape, where they have consistently faced challenges head-on.

The Visual Language of Fire

The use of fire in the “Kill The Silence” video is not merely aesthetic; it serves as a powerful visual language that speaks to the heart of the song’s message. The flames symbolize both the destruction of silence and the emergence of a louder, more assertive voice. This aligns with the band’s ethos of empowerment and resilience, inviting fans to embrace their inner strength and rise from the ashes of their struggles.
